feat(nfc_kubernetes): ability to add node labels and taints #111

Merged
jon_nfc merged 2 commits from node-labels-taints into development 2024-07-28 06:23:03 +00:00
jon_nfc commented 2024-07-28 06:01:06 +00:00 (Migrated from gitlab.com)

📚 Summary

correct logic to new vars

👷 Tasks

  • Add your tasks here if required (delete)
### :books: Summary <!-- your summary here emojis ref: https://github.com/yodamad/gitlab-emoji --> correct logic to new vars ### :link: Links / References <!-- using a list as any links to other references or links as required. if relevent, describe the link/reference --> ### :construction_worker: Tasks - [ ] Add your tasks here if required (delete) <!-- dont remove tasks below strike through including the checkbox by enclosing in double tidle '~~' --> - [ ] Playbook Update This collection has a [corresponding playbook](https://gitlab.com/nofusscomputing/projects/ansible/ansible_playbooks/-/blob/development/role.yaml) that may need to be updated (Ansible Role), specifically [Role Validation](https://gitlab.com/nofusscomputing/projects/ansible/ansible_playbooks/-/blob/development/tasks/role/validation/nfc_kubernetes.yaml). - [x] NetBox Rendered Config Update This Collection has a [NetBox Rendered Config template](https://gitlab.com/nofusscomputing/infrastructure/configuration-management/netbox/-/blob/development/templates/cluster.json.j2) that may need to be updated. Specifically Section `cluster.type == 'kubernetes'`
jon_nfc commented 2024-07-28 06:01:06 +00:00 (Migrated from gitlab.com)

added 2m of time spent

added 2m of time spent
jon_nfc commented 2024-07-28 06:01:06 +00:00 (Migrated from gitlab.com)

assigned to @jon_nfc

assigned to @jon_nfc
jon_nfc (Migrated from gitlab.com) approved these changes 2024-07-28 06:01:06 +00:00
jon_nfc commented 2024-07-28 06:10:30 +00:00 (Migrated from gitlab.com)

mentioned in commit 3c06647637

mentioned in commit 3c06647637b89b67bb330c28549314bb36efbd81
jon_nfc commented 2024-07-28 06:10:31 +00:00 (Migrated from gitlab.com)

added 1 commit

  • 3c066476 - feat(nfc_kubernetes): prime node to always be labeled prime

Compare with previous version

added 1 commit <ul><li>3c066476 - feat(nfc_kubernetes): prime node to always be labeled prime</li></ul> [Compare with previous version](/nofusscomputing/projects/ansible/collections/kubernetes/-/merge_requests/77/diffs?diff_id=1076464892&start_sha=6d26e2e0cf8d987d5c5e5007d3685ee1f37a1d6b)
jon_nfc commented 2024-07-28 06:10:50 +00:00 (Migrated from gitlab.com)

marked the checklist item NetBox Rendered Config Update as completed

marked the checklist item **NetBox Rendered Config Update** as completed
jon_nfc commented 2024-07-28 06:13:01 +00:00 (Migrated from gitlab.com)

mentioned in merge request !78

mentioned in merge request !78
jon_nfc commented 2024-07-28 06:14:14 +00:00 (Migrated from gitlab.com)

approved this merge request

approved this merge request
jon_nfc (Migrated from gitlab.com) scheduled this pull request to auto merge when all checks succeed 2024-07-28 06:14:14 +00:00
jon_nfc commented 2024-07-28 06:14:15 +00:00 (Migrated from gitlab.com)

added 15m of time spent

added 15m of time spent
jon_nfc commented 2024-07-28 06:23:03 +00:00 (Migrated from gitlab.com)

mentioned in commit 9f3fcdc5e3

mentioned in commit 9f3fcdc5e3be3a2c801753e9db6160b6f6f3e6ce
jon_nfc (Migrated from gitlab.com) merged commit 9f3fcdc5e3 into development 2024-07-28 06:23:03 +00:00
jon_nfc commented 2024-07-28 06:26:12 +00:00 (Migrated from gitlab.com)

mentioned in commit nofusscomputing/projects/ansible/execution_environment@1fd28222daff27ebf0c038bd56e7115840396734

mentioned in commit nofusscomputing/projects/ansible/execution_environment@1fd28222daff27ebf0c038bd56e7115840396734
nfc_bot commented 2024-07-28 06:36:21 +00:00 (Migrated from gitlab.com)

mentioned in commit 06f44f5c3b

mentioned in commit 06f44f5c3b2c4d1d1289848d84fa2d053d1a26df
jon_nfc commented 2024-07-28 07:57:57 +00:00 (Migrated from gitlab.com)

mentioned in commit c204539b67

mentioned in commit c204539b67a59a40ec16eba76488ba3b1c48bcd4
jon_nfc commented 2024-07-28 08:00:52 +00:00 (Migrated from gitlab.com)

mentioned in commit nofusscomputing/projects/ansible/execution_environment@25bfcf6679d64e9338873765e8598689d282b746

mentioned in commit nofusscomputing/projects/ansible/execution_environment@25bfcf6679d64e9338873765e8598689d282b746
nfc_bot commented 2024-07-28 08:11:43 +00:00 (Migrated from gitlab.com)

mentioned in commit 6581056bc9

mentioned in commit 6581056bc9ed28b8e9b3702b8aadd1d2b6c03dea
jon_nfc commented 2024-07-30 05:17:35 +00:00 (Migrated from gitlab.com)

mentioned in commit ce8143f52d

mentioned in commit ce8143f52d37c61aef756fc0314523e86ce5f8ed
jon_nfc commented 2024-07-30 05:20:47 +00:00 (Migrated from gitlab.com)

mentioned in commit nofusscomputing/projects/ansible/execution_environment@67bf6c4b6a650248cc6fd40b7310fe808c262e04

mentioned in commit nofusscomputing/projects/ansible/execution_environment@67bf6c4b6a650248cc6fd40b7310fe808c262e04
nfc_bot commented 2024-07-30 05:31:01 +00:00 (Migrated from gitlab.com)

mentioned in commit a6aeac42c8

mentioned in commit a6aeac42c85d72ffa394c304df3686b012ee090d
Sign in to join this conversation.
No Label
v1.12.0
1 Participants
Notifications
Due Date
No due date set.
Dependencies

No dependencies set.

Reference: ansible-collections/kubernetes#111
No description provided.